On Thursday 30 April 2009, Milan Obuch wrote:
> Hi,
>
> I have HUAWEI 3g usb modem. It works with u3g from current. There is
> however one thing I did not get working yet.
>
> When device attaches, it is added into tree as u3gN, devd event is sent. It
> is easily matched with 'device-name "u3g[0-9]"' clause in devd.conf. I can
> start ppp automatically and it works well, given no other USB serial device
> is present.
>
> If another USB serial device such as uplcom is present, u3g serial ports
> does not have the same name. I found no way to relate serial device name to
> this event and looking in source I see no place where it is created. I
> would like to put a devctl notify call there. This way I could start ppp
> with correct device name even if there is some other USB serial device.
>
> Could someone point me in the right direction?

USB serial devices have their own unit management. There is however a way to 
override the unit number through the "usb2_com_tty_name" callback, which 
requires some code changes to the u3g driver.

All USB modems and serial adapters end up with the same naming 
prefix: /dev/cuaU%d.%d, so the assigned numbers must be serialised.

What we could do is to have a separate naming prefix for 3G modems, and use 
the device_get_unit() for unit number.

See: src/sys/dev/usb/serial and usb_serial.c
